Default Movie pet peeve

Maybe it's just me and maybe it's been talked about before but I have the biggest pet peeve when it comes to outboards in movies. Why do they insist on making them sound like a 502 mag with through hulls!!?? If they want the cinematic value of a boat sounding mean and loud well then here's an idea....use a boat that IS mean and loud! Watched a movie the other day that featured a large inflatable with a 300 hanging off the back....sounded like a stock black motor with through hulls and I almost threw my remote through the tv hahahaha. Not sure why but this absolutely drives me insane! Anyone else??

That is all....rant over hahaha
